Afternoon with Administration Zoom Presentation Slides

Frequently asked questions and answers about distance learning as of April 6, 2020

Is there a plan currently for Confirmation/ First Communion?

These directives will come from the Archbishop/ Archdiocese of Washington Office of Catechesis. As soon as they share the information with us, we will pass

that along to parents.

We will continue to provide Religious Education through our virtual platforms, Monday morning prayer service, gospel reflections on Wednesdays, and weekly

rosary on Thursdays.

How are grading/assessments being handled?

For Phase 2, 4th-8th grade students will be graded with letter grades. Phase 3 may look differently. PK-3rd grade students will continue using the standards

based report cards.

There will be no Scantron assessments for the rest of the school year.

Teachers are assessing students through the assignments/ zoom calls weekly.

Instructional Minutes/AssignmentsFor Phase 2, all teachers are currently following the ADW directives for suggested

learning minutes.

This is a mixture of online learning via zoom, instructional videos, and independent assignments.

All specials areas have provided independent assignments for the week on the homework website.

For grades 1-3 it is suggested for students to be doing school work for no more than 2 hours a day during this time.
